I'm trying to write a (executable and analyzable) model of CSS2.1 (and some of 3). Much of the CSS standard is intentionally undefined to give leeway to browsers; however, that doesn't make it clear what browsers actually do (esp. when features interact). In hopes of tightening the standards etc., I'm trying to build models of what browsers actually do. Are there writeups of how WebKit deviates from the standard or what it picks as an interpretation for unspecified behavior in the standard? In particular, writeups closer to http://dev.w3.org/csswg/css3-tables-algorithms/Overview.src.htm than say the Quirksmode analyses.

My process has been to reverse engineer through tests and go through WebKit source code but there is obviously a lot of noise and missed detail this way. I'm not sure what the ideal correspondence between spec and implementation is, but I suspect having an analyzable/queryable non-performance oriented specification of what the WebKit algorithms are doing would help.
